Weakly informative prior. This prior is weakly informative. It will nudge your posterior but won't overwhelm it; expect data to do most of the work in modest samples.

Intervals

Confidence interval (95%) — uncertainty about the mean ρ
[-0.27, 0.43]
Credibility interval (95%) — distribution of the true effect across settings (the Bayesian prior)
[-0.38, 0.52]
I² (heterogeneity) — share of total variance from between-study differences
86% — considerable heterogeneity; moderators likely dominate

The true effect varies across settings — moderators likely matter.

SD_ρ>0 — true effect varies across settings; likely moderated (observed-score scale until artifact correction, PRN-058)
